Cooking an egg is an irreversible change . The cooked egg cannot be turned back into a raw egg. The chemicals that make up the egg have been changed by cooking to make new substances.

Why the boiling of egg is a chemical change?

When you use high heat to boil an egg, it causes a chemical reaction between the yolk and the white that leaves a green film around the yolk . That film is iron sulfide, caused by iron in the yolk reacting with hydrogen sulfide in the white.

What chemical change happens when you cook an egg?

New chemical bonds form between the uncurled egg white proteins. When chemical bonds are broken or formed, new particles are created . Therefore, frying an egg is a chemical change because it results in the formation of new particles.

Is potatoes boiling reversible or irreversible?

When boiling potatoes in water you might have seen the water becoming less clear because of this. This process of swelling, dissolving and even leaching is called the gelatinization of starch, an irreversible process .
